laptop hinge repair Basics

Laptop Hinge failure is a common problem to occur with laptops. The hinges either break themselves or detach from the plastic casing of the screen assembly or the main assembly. It then becomes difficult or impossible to flip the screen up and down, rendering the laptop non-functional.

To repair the hinges, the laptop screen assembly and/or the main assembly needs to be taken apart and the appropriate parts replace. This may include the hinges and the plastic casing parts.
